This role offers flexibility to work from our offices in either Leatherhead, South Mimms, or Dartford. CPS is a joint Venture project with Balfour Beatty, Atkins, and Egis. We operate and maintain the M25. The M25 is the busiest section of motorway in Europe and requires careful and efficient planning of work in order to deliver over £100m of annual investment in the highway infrastructure each year, in addition to planned and reactive maintenance activity. CPS is a joint venture between Balfour Beatty, Atkins, and Egis, entrusted with operating and maintaining the M25—the busiest section of motorway in Europe. With over £100 million of annual investment in the highway infrastructure, this project is unlike any other, offering unmatched challenges and opportunities in highways engineering. What you'll be doing The Contracts Engineering Manager will act as a key technical advisor within the Commercial Team, ensuring the successful delivery of major, complex civil engineering projects. With extensive experience in Highway design standards and specifications, you will assess the impact of changes to technical requirements on the costs of delivering future contractual requirements. You will work closely with operational, technical and commercial teams, evaluating the effects of changes in scope, standards and legal requirements. This includes identifying the impacted activities and assessing the projected commercial implications. Effective communication of complex engineering arguments will be essential to defending and advancing the company’s commercial position. Contract Management & Compliance Interpret various design, maintenance standards and contract documents, including specifications, code of practice, manuals, and other guidelines. Assess their impacts on maintenance and renewal requirements and translate these into actionable requirements for projects. Prepare, submit and negotiate amendments to contracts with customers, ensuring that any alterations or additional work are formally incorporated into contracts. Develop proposals for claims or step changes, advocating for the company’s interests. Ensure that engineering projects comply with all legal, regulatory, and operational guidelines. Address and resolve any contract discrepancies or issues that may arise during project execution Engineering Oversight & Technical Expertise Provide technical leadership by interpreting the implications of design, maintenance, and renewal standards on the infrastructure. Communicate these to operational and delivery functions Analyse data from asset management systems to predict future maintenance and renewal needs, proactively identifying potential issues and long-term requirements for infrastructure upkeep. Lead efforts to ensure high engineering standards and network stewardship are maintained, driving innovations that improve safety, operational efficiency, and overall project quality. Monitor ongoing projects for technical consistency and conformance to established specifications. Financial Prepare accurate technical estimates from first principles, ensuring the impacts of design, maintenance, and renewal requirements are fully considered and valued. Consider the impact of the estimated change into risk management systems reflecting potential and future changes in operational and delivery strategies. With around 600 people, based at eight locations across the M25 network, we work on behalf of Connect Plus and National Highways to manage the operation of the M25 24 hours a day, 365 days a year, from routine maintenance to managing the whole-life requirement of thousands of assets across the network.
